Appearance: Pours with an opaque espresso color capped by a tan film that fades to a ringlet; very leggy, with speckles of lacing that coat the glass like a translucent shower curtain
Smell: Milk chocolate, caramel and vanilla, with coffee accents
Taste: Caramel and milk chocolate forward with vanilla cream flavors developing; hints of coffee emerge, in the middle; the finish is dominated by the sweeter chocolate and vanilla cream tones
Mouthfeel: Medium body with low carbonation
Overall: A bit thin and a bit sweet for my palate but still an easy drinker

A: Pours an opaque yet still clear thick viscous jet black in color with moderate amounts of fine active visible carbonation rising along the the edges of the glass and faint dark cola brown + garnet red colored highlights. The beer has a two finger tall dense foamy tan head that slowly reduces to a large patch of thin film covering the entire surface of the beer and a thin ring at the edges of the glass. Light amounts of lacing are observed.
S: Just shy if strong aromas of roasted + chocolate + caramel malts with a moderate amount of caramel + lactose sweetness. Moderate aromas of freshly brewed coffee, vanilla, and hints of earthy hops.
T: Upfront there are moderate to strong flavors of roasted + chocolate + caramel malts with a moderate amount of caramel + lactose sweetness. That is followed by moderate flavors of freshly brewed malts + light flavors of vanilla. Finally there are light flavors of earthy hops. There is a light to moderate amount of roasty bitterness which does not linger for too long leaving lingering coffee + vanilla + lactose flavors.
M: Slightly lighter than full bodied with moderate amounts of lacing. Smooth.
O: Easy to drink with well hidden alcohol. Enjoyable with a really nice combination of coffee, vanilla, lactose, and roasty malts. Would definitely have another of these. very well constructed.
